摘要
A giant hiatal hernia (HH) is a hernia that includes at least 30% of the stomach in the chest, although a uniform definition does not exist; most commonly, a giant HH is a type III hernia with a sliding and paraesophageal component. The etiology of giant HH is not entirely clear, and two potential mechanisms exist: (1) gastroesophageal reflux disease (GERD) leads to esophageal scarring and shortening with resulting traction on the gastroesophageal junction and gastric herniation; and (2) chronic positive pressure on the diaphragmatic hiatus combined with a propensity to herniation leads to gastric displacement into the chest, resulting in GERD. The short esophagus and GERD are key concepts to under-standing the pathophysiology of giant HH, and these concepts are critical to address this problem appropriately. A successful repair of giant HH requires adherence to basic hernia repair principles (ie, hernia sac excision, tension-free repair), recognition and correction of a short esophagus, and a well-performed antireflux procedure. Recurrence rates for open giant HH repairs in expert hands range between 2% and 12%; large series have demonstrated that meticulous laparoscopic surgical technique can emulate the results of open giant HH repair.
